Handover note: Duskwheel backfill scheduler

I'm passing Duskwheel maintenance to you. It orchestrates nightly data backfills starting at 01:00, resolving plugin-declared dependencies before dispatch. For external plugin authors, the key contract: declare idempotent tasks, respect the 90-minute slot budget, and emit completion markers so downstream jobs unblock. Retries are exponential with a three-attempt cap; exceeding it pages the owning team, not us. The plugin interface spec and validation harness are published on the internal page below.

operations page: https://superset.kelvicorp.example/pipeline/run/display/view/9edfe8e23ee3f5ff

On-call heads up: the Shelfwright catalogue import on prod has drifted from what's in the Bramble repo. Someone bumped the batch size and disabled MARC validation during last month's backlog crunch and it stuck. Imports are now intermittently timing out on the Kestrel node. Please revert prod to the committed baseline tonight during the quiet window. The intended values are listed below.

service settings:
ralael:
  pin: 7453
  tenant: zorath
  seal: seal_087806e4
  metrics_host: metrics.ralael.paliqworks.example
  standby_team: fraath
  escalation: praok-istiel
  nonce: 10e083

**Ticket #2281 — Trim the Quillhopper worker image**

Hey on-call: the Quillhopper worker image ballooned past 2 GB again because someone added the full toolchain to the runtime layer. Swap to the slim base, move compilers into the builder stage, and confirm the healthcheck still passes. If the deploy pages you tonight, roll back to the image tagged with the trace token below.

trace token, bagag-kawep: htk6_d2d45a

## Artifact Signing — SDK Parity Notes (Weekly Sync)

Kestrel SDK for Android reached parity with the Swift client this sprint: offline queueing, batched telemetry, and retry semantics now match. Both SDKs ship as signed artifacts from the same pipeline. Remaining gap: background sync throttling, targeted next sprint. Verify both release bundles before tagging. Both artifacts validate against the shared signing key below.

signing key of kawig-fafog = bky19_6Fypv1qws7J8qJtaYjX